What is a Commercial Real Estate Sale Contract?
A Commercial Real Estate Sale Contract is a legally binding agreement between a seller and a buyer regarding the sale of commercial property. This contract outlines the terms and conditions of the sale, ensuring that both parties understand their rights and obligations. The importance of having a comprehensive sale contract cannot be overstated, as it protects the interests of both parties throughout the transaction.
-
This is a formal document that details the specifics of the property sale.
-
It prevents misunderstandings and serves as a reference point for resolving disputes.
-
Essential elements include the purchase price, party information, and property description.
Who is involved in the contract?
The parties involved in a Commercial Real Estate Sale Contract are primarily the seller and buyer. Understanding who these parties are helps clarify responsibilities and expectations during the transaction process.
-
The individual or entity selling the commercial property, must provide legal identification.
-
The individual or entity purchasing the property, also requires legal identification.
-
In legal terms, both parties are referred to as 'the parties' in the document.

What should be included in the property description?
A detailed property description in the contract is critical to identify the actual property being sold. It not only includes basic information but also specific identifiers to reduce ambiguity.
-
Must conform to local legal standards for real estate.
-
Unique identifiers assigned to the property by local tax authorities.
-
Current and full address of the property.
-
Any legal rights against the property must be disclosed.
How to clarify the purchase price and payment terms?
Clarifying the purchase price and payment terms is fundamental to avoid disputes over financial expectations. Clearly stating these terms helps streamline the transactional process.
-
The agreed monetary value for the property must be clearly listed.
-
Methods such as Wire Transfer, Certified Check must be specified.
-
Conditions surrounding any deposit should be clearly outlined.

How to troubleshoot common issues with sale contracts?
Identifying and addressing issues in the Commercial Real Estate Sale Contract form can save time and prevent legal complications. Common pitfalls involve incomplete information or incorrect signatures.
-
Missing signatures or failing to include all parties can invalidate the contract.
-
Provide clear instructions for making amendments, if required.
-
Ensure compliance with local laws for the region in which the property is located.
